Here's a question for my friends out there. Normally , when I say "no house rules" , it's because I dislike how many people have HR lists longer than my bi-weekly grocery list. I can't keep track of them without referring to a "cheat sheet" (several pages long) before during and after every turn. I've always just gone on the "if it feels gamey , then don't do it" principal. Most of my opponents have never given be cause to regret this. But.........
Having recently read of several opening move gambits.....like "CV hunting" or "Hunting the Saratoga at San Diego" or things like this , especially where the Japanese get the "1st turn teleportation". This makes me nervous. This game is a "grudge match" with a person I've never played against....or really know.
I know how to avoid the CV hunting.....I ALWAYS send Enterprise and Lexington (and every other ship that I can) as far away and in the opposite direction from the KB as possible.
If the KB "disappears" IMMEDIATELY after PH , I assume he's headed east , and evacuate my west coast ports and bring as many aircraft to west coast as I can (to attrite his INJ pilots).
But if there are truly NO RULES , does that mean that I can react? Say...set my fighters to 100% CAP? Sorte my Subs and PT's to meet his attacks? For that matter , can I sorte the rest of my ships out of harbor to run? I usually disband Force "Z" and the British CL's as I don't want them going north , and if a TF is in port, you'd normally disband it (to give part of the crew liberty if nothing else). I also normally park Houston and Boise (and any other unescorted CA/CL's of any nation) till I can vector some DD's to them and give them some kind of ASW protection.
I normally would ground my bombers , or more likely train them. In fact normally I have my fighters on 100% TRAIN. But somehow this game feels a little more different. More adversarial.
So where are my limits? Any suggestions are as always welcome. Even though this feels more like a moral question than a strategic or tactical (Those will come soon...I've got several pages of questions to ask. But 1st I need to define my limits and boundaries). Thanks guys! [&o][&o]
